Understanding Palatine's Mosquito Season

The active mosquito season in Illinois typically runs from April through mid-October, with peak activity during the warm, humid summer months 1. This extended period is why a proactive approach to mosquito abatement is so valuable. Mosquitoes breed in standing water, and even small amounts can become a breeding ground in as little as a week. Knowing this timeline helps homeowners plan, whether they are considering a one-time treatment for a special event or a recurring seasonal mosquito management plan.

Public Mosquito Abatement: The Northwest Mosquito Abatement District

The Village of Palatine is served by the Northwest Mosquito Abatement District (NWMAD), a governmental agency focused on protecting public health and reducing nuisance mosquitoes on a community-wide scale 2. This is a critical first line of defense.

  • Service Philosophy: The NWMAD employs an environmentally sensitive "survey and surveillance" technique 2. Their primary strategy is larviciding, which involves inspecting and treating standing water sources-like public ditches, catch basins, and other potential breeding grounds-to kill mosquito larvae before they can develop into biting adults 2 3.
  • What They Do: Crews conduct routine inspections and treatments throughout the mosquito season. Their work is preventative and area-wide.
  • What They Don't Do: The NWMAD does not provide individual property services or respond to requests to spray for adult mosquitoes on private land 2. Their mandate is public land and large-scale breeding site control.
  • Cost & Reporting: These services are funded by local taxes, so residents do not pay an extra fee per service call. Residents play a vital role by reporting sources of standing water on public property that persist for more than seven days. You can contact the NWMAD at 847-537-2306 or through their website to file a report 2 4.

Private Mosquito Control Services for Your Yard

For targeted relief on your own property, numerous local pest control companies offer specialized mosquito treatment services in Palatine 5. These services are designed to create a comfortable, bite-free zone in your outdoor living areas.

Types of Residential Mosquito Treatments

Private companies typically offer a few core service models:

  1. Barrier Sprays: This is the most common service. A technician applies a treatment to the lawn, shrubbery, and perimeter of your home. This creates a protective barrier that eliminates adult mosquitoes on contact and provides residual control for several weeks 6.
  2. All-Natural or Organic Options: For those seeking environmentally friendly mosquito control, many providers offer treatments derived from natural products like essential oils. These are often available at a higher price point but provide a chemical-free alternative 7.
  3. Combination Services: Given that ticks are also a concern, many companies offer bundled mosquito and tick control programs, providing broader protection from outdoor pests 8.

Service Frequency and Plans

You can choose a service schedule that fits your needs and budget:

  • One-Time Treatments: Ideal for a special event like a backyard wedding, graduation party, or family reunion. A single application before the event can significantly reduce mosquito activity for the occasion.
  • Seasonal Plans: For ongoing comfort, seasonal programs involve regular visits, typically every 2 to 4 weeks (e.g., every 21-28 days), from April or May through September or October 6 9. These recurring treatments are the most effective way to maintain control throughout the entire mosquito season.

Understanding Costs for Mosquito Management

Pricing for private mosquito control in Palatine varies based on your yard size, the type of treatment, and the frequency of service. The following estimates can help you budget, but getting a custom quote from a local provider is always recommended for accurate pricing 10 11.

  • One-Time Application: Costs can range roughly from $75 to $200 per visit, depending on the property 10 12.
  • Per-Treatment Cost in a Seasonal Plan: When you sign up for a multi-visit plan, the cost per treatment often decreases. You can expect to pay between $40 and $150 per scheduled treatment 11 6.
  • Total Seasonal Plan Cost: A full season of protection, which may include 5-7 applications, can range from an estimated $700 to $1,200 for the season 6. Many companies offer discounts for signing an annual or seasonal contract.

How to Choose a Mosquito Control Provider in Palatine

With several local companies offering mosquito extermination and abatement services, it's wise to compare your options 13. Start by researching well-reviewed local providers. Look for companies that are licensed and insured, and that offer free, on-site estimates. A reputable technician will inspect your property, identify potential breeding sites (like clogged gutters, bird baths, or low-lying areas), and recommend a customized plan based on your specific situation. Don't hesitate to ask about the products they use, their safety protocols, and any guarantees they offer.

Integrated Mosquito Management: What You Can Do

Professional treatments are highly effective, but homeowners can amplify results by practicing integrated mosquito management:

  • Eliminate Standing Water: This is the single most important step. Weekly, tip over containers, clean gutters, refresh pet water bowls, and ensure tarps and playsets don't collect water.
  • Maintain Your Landscape: Keep grass trimmed and shrubs pruned to reduce cool, damp resting areas for adult mosquitoes.
  • Use Fans: Mosquitoes are weak fliers. A strong fan on your patio or deck can significantly reduce bites during gatherings.
  • Install Screens: Ensure window and door screens are intact to keep mosquitoes outside.

By combining public district efforts, professional property treatments, and diligent homeowner habits, residents of Palatine can effectively manage mosquito populations and reclaim their outdoor spaces.
